導航:首頁 > 數據處理 > 表格怎麼調用網頁資料庫資料庫數據

表格怎麼調用網頁資料庫資料庫數據

發布時間:2023-06-01 01:04:22

Ⅰ excel怎麼將表格連入資料庫(怎樣把一個表格的數據導入到資料庫中)

1、打開企業管理器,打開要導入數據的資料庫,在表上按右鍵,所有任務--導入數據,彈出DTS導入/導出向導,按下一步

2、選擇數據源MicrosoftExcel97-2000,文件名選擇要導入的xls文件,按下一老猛步

3、選擇目的用於SQLServer的MicrosoftOLEDB提供程序,伺服器選擇本地(如果是本地資料庫的話,如VVV),使用SQLServer身份驗證,用戶名sa,密碼為空,資料庫選擇要導入數據的資料庫(如client),按下一步

4、選擇用一條查詢指定要傳輸的數據,按下一步

5、按查詢生成器,在源表列表中,有要導入的xls文件的列,將各列加入到枝含首右邊的選中的列列表中,這一步一定要注意,加入列的順序一定要與資料庫中欄位定義的順序相同,否則將會出錯猛數,按下一步

6、選擇要對數據進行排列的順序,在這一步中選擇的列就是在查詢語句中orderby後面所跟的列,按下一步

7、如果要全部導入,則選擇全部行,按下一步

8、則會看到根據前面的操作生成的查詢語句,確認無誤後,按下一步

9、會看到表/工作表/Excel命名區域列表,在目的列,選擇要導入數據的那個表,按下一步

10、選擇立即運行,按下一步,11、會看到整個操作的摘要,按完成即可。

Ⅱ 是否能在EXCEL表格中建立資料庫和調用資料庫,若能,如何實現

EXCEL可以連接數據敗漏庫,刷新庫數察洞爛據。可以導入資料庫數據,也可將數據顫拍能過資料庫導入功能導入到資料庫。若要與操作資料庫可通過VBA來實現。

Ⅲ 將excel表導入資料庫的方法步驟

在 Excel 中錄入好數據以後,可能會有導入資料庫的需求,這個時候就需要利用一些技巧導入。接下來是我為大家帶來的如何將excel表導入資料庫的 方法 ,希望對你有用。

將excel表導入資料庫的方法

Excel導入資料庫步驟1:對於把大量數據存放到資料庫中,最好是用圖形化資料庫管理工具,可是如果沒有了工具,只能執行命令的話這會是很費時間的事。那我們只能對數據進行組合,把數據組成insert語句然後在命令行中批量直行即可。

Excel導入資料庫步驟2:我們對下面數據進行組合,這用到excel中的一個功能。

在excel中有個fx的輸入框,在這里把組好的字元串填上去就好了。

註:字元串1 & A2 &字元串2 & ...

A2可以直接輸入,也可以用滑鼠點對應的單元格。

Excel導入資料庫步驟3:每個字元串之間用 & 符號進行連接。下面是第一條連接字元串

="insert into tavern values('"&A2&"','"&B2&"','"&C2&"','"&D2&"');"

寫好後按回車鍵Enter就能組合出對應的字元串了。

insert into tavern values('jw_agi','曙光','0','1');

Excel導入資料庫步驟4:組好第一行的字元串後,把滑鼠放到單元格右下方,出現加粗的十字,單擊按下(別松開),一直往下拉,直到最後一行再放開就行了。

5這樣我們就把insert語句都整理好了,接下來就是大家把這些語句批量執行就可以了。

>>>下一頁更多精彩“將EXCEL表格數據導入進CAD中的方法”

Ⅳ 如何用EXCEL表格鏈接資料庫

如果你有完整的商品的名稱、計量單位敬模、編碼或者代碼資料庫的攜鬧話,用VLOOKUP函亮隱緩數是可以實現的,不過要在商品的名稱和計量單位兩欄分別寫公式

Ⅳ 在html的表格如何調用本地mysql資料庫的信息並顯示出來

HTML是靜態腳本語言,不能訪問動態數據,需要用到後台則山編程腳本,還需部署應用程序環境,才能在HTML頁面顯示調用資料庫的數據正盯世。不是只拿到程序舉肢代碼就能搞定的。

Ⅵ 在網頁引用資料庫的詳細方法(如何引用資料庫數據)

1SQLServer2000常用的數據導入導出方法1

1通過DTS的設計器進行導入或導出DTS的設計器功能強大,支持多任務,也是可視化界面,易於操作,但熟悉的人一般不多,如果只是進行SQLServer資料庫中部分表的移動,用這種方法最好,當然,也可以進行全部表的移動

在SQLServerEnterpriseManager中,展開伺服器左邊的+,選擇資料庫,右擊,選擇Alltasks/ImportData

(或Alltasks/ExportData

),進入向導模式,然後按照提示一步一步進行就可以了,裡面分得非常詳細,可以靈活的在不同數據源之間復制數據,非常的方便,而且還可以另存成DTS包,如果以後還有相同的復制任務,直接運行DTS包就行,省時省力

也可以直接打開DTS設計器,方法是展開伺服器名稱下面的DataServices,選LocalPackages,在右邊的窗口中右擊,選NewPackage,就打開了DTS設計器

值得注意的是:檔鬧巧如果源資料庫要拷貝的表有外鍵,注意移動的順序,有時要分批移動,否則外鍵主鍵,索引可能丟失,移動的時候選項旁邊的提示說的很明白,或者一次性的復制到目標資料庫中,再重新建立外鍵,主鍵,索引

其實在建立資料庫時,建立外鍵,主鍵,索引的文件應該和建表文件分開,而且用的數據文件也分開,並分別放在不同的驅動器上,有利於資料庫的優化

1

2利用Bcp工具這種工具雖然在SQLServer2000的版本中不推薦使用,但許多資料庫管理員仍很喜歡用它,尤其是用過SQLServer早期版本的人

不過Bcp確實有其局限性,首先它的界面不是圖形化的;其次它只是在SQLServer的表(視圖)與文本文件之間進行復制

但是另一方面,它也有其優點:性能好,開銷小,佔用內存少,速度快

1

3利用備份和恢復先對源資料庫進行完全備份,備份到一個設備(device)上,然後把備份文件復制到目的伺服器上(恢復的速度快),進行資料庫的恢復操作,在恢復的資料庫名中填上源資料庫的名字(名字必須相同),選擇強制型恢復(可以覆蓋以前資料庫的選項),在選擇從設備中進行恢復,瀏覽時選中備份的文件就行了

這種方法可以完全恢復資料庫,包括外鍵,主鍵,索引

1

4直接拷貝數據文件把資料庫的數據文件(*

mdf)和日誌文件(*

ldf)都拷貝到目的伺服器,在SQLServerQueryAnalyzer中用語句進行恢復:EXECsp_attach_db@dbname=』test』,@filename1=』d:mssql7data est_data

mdf』,@filename2=』d:mssql7data est_log

ldf』這樣就把test資料庫附加到SQLServer中,可以照常使用,如果不想用原來的日誌文件,可以用如下的命令:EXECsp_detach_db@dbname=』test』EXECsp_attach_single_file_db@dbname=』test』,@physname=』d:mssql7data est_data

mdf』這個語句的作用是僅行鍵僅載入數據文件,日誌文件可以由SQLServer資料庫自動添加,但是原來的日誌文件中記錄的數據就丟失了

1

5在應用程序中定製可以在應用程序(PB、VB)中執行自己編寫的程序,也可以在QueryAnalyzer中執行,這種方法比較靈活,其實是利用一個平台連接到資料庫,在平台中用的主要是SQL語句,這種方法彎謹對資料庫的影響小,但是如果用到遠程鏈接伺服器,要求網路之間的傳輸性能好,一般有兩種語句:1

5

1select

intonew_tablenamewhere

1

5

2insert(into)old_tablenameselect

from

where

這兩種方式的區別是前者把數據插入一個新表(先建立表,再插入數據),而後者是把數據插入已經存在的一個表中,一般來說,第二條語句強於前者

1

6SQLServer的復制功能SQLServer提供了強大的數據復制功能,也是最不易掌握的,具體應用請參考相關資料,值得注意的是要想成功進行數據的復制工作,有些條件是必不可少的:1

6

1SQLServerAgent必須啟動,MSDTC必須啟動

1

6

2所有要復制的表必須有主鍵

1

6

3如果表中有text或image數據類型,必須使用withlog選項,不能使用withno_log選項

另外maxtextreplsize選項控制可以復制的文本和圖像數據的最大規模,超過這個限制的操作將失敗

1

6

4在要進行復制的計算機上,應該至少是隱含共享,即共享名是C$或D$

1

6

5為SQLServer代理使用的WindowsNT賬號不能是一個本地的系統賬號,因為本地的系統賬號不允許網路存取

1

6

6如果參與復制的伺服器在另外的計算機域中,必須在這些域之間建立信任關系

2實現基於網頁的資料庫數據導入那麼,如何實現基於網頁的資料庫數據導入呢,下面利用一個比較簡單的網路介紹一下

假設某區域網的網路拓撲結構如下所示:其中伺服器A和工作站B位於區域網內,工作站C與伺服器D位於Internet內,區域網與Internet是物理隔離的,工作站C與工作站D在同一個辦公室內,伺服器A上的資料庫管理系統是Oracle,伺服器D上的資料庫管理系統是SQLServer2000

由於工作需要,要求把伺服器A的有關數據導入到伺服器D上

2

1通常的工作流程:2

1

1在工作站B上運行客戶端軟體,將伺服器A上數據導入到本地的dbf文件

2

1

2用移動硬碟把dbf文件從工作站B拷貝到工作站C上

2

1

3在工作站C上,用ftp軟體將dbf文件上傳到伺服器D上

2

1

4在工作站C上,運行遠程桌面軟體登錄到伺服器D上

2

1

5在伺服器D上,執行DTS,將dbf文件中的數據導入到SQLServer資料庫

2

1

6在伺服器D上,運行相關存儲過程,做數據的後期處理工作

在許多情況下,因為各種不同情況的需要,這個工作流程每天(甚至更短的時間內)就要執行一次,非常繁瑣,而且使用手工操作,很容易出錯

下面提出一種改進的方案

2

2改進後的工作流程2

2

1在工作站B上運行客戶端軟體,將伺服器A上數據導入到本地的dbf文件

2

2

2用移動硬碟把dbf文件從工作站B拷貝到工作站C上

2

2

3在工作站C上,打開伺服器D上的相關網頁,利用網頁將dbf文件的數據導入到伺服器D上的SQLServer資料庫中

首先,要在網頁里實現上傳功能,把dbf文件從工作站C上傳到服務D上,這里就不多介紹了

要通過網頁把dbf文件導入到SQLServer中,需要藉助DTS可編程對象

DTS包含一組可編程COM對象,主要包含:DTS

Package、DTS

Connection、DTS

Step、DTS

、DTS

、DTS

在ASP網頁里,通過用VBScript腳本創建調用DTS可編程COM對象,可以完成數據導入任務

SQLServer2000有比較詳細的文檔資料介紹DTS編程,但沒有給一個具體的例子,如果僅參考文檔資料,難度比較大,開發時間也會相當長

這里大概的介紹一下開發程序的過程

首先,在SQLSever2000的DTS設計器里,創建DTS包,實現從dbf文件到SQLServer2000的數據導入,把後期處理的存儲過程也添加到DTS包里

將這個DTS包另存為VBScript文件

有了這個VBScript文件,開發程序就容易多了,加入所需要的其他代碼,就可以在網頁里實現資料庫的數據導入

參考文獻【1】張莉,等

SQLServer資料庫原理及應用教程〔M〕

北京:清華大學出版社,2003

【2】梁方明

SQLServer2000資料庫編程〔M〕

北京:北京希望電子出版社,2002

【3】LouisDavidson(美)

SQLServer2000資料庫設計權威指南〔M〕

中國電力出版社,2002

[

閱讀全文

與表格怎麼調用網頁資料庫資料庫數據相關的資料

熱點內容
嘉定區市場包裝材料哪個好 瀏覽:429
村合作社的產品怎麼外銷 瀏覽:866
在交易貓上架商品要多久審核完 瀏覽:673
微博一周數據怎麼看 瀏覽:104
床上用品批發市場哪裡 瀏覽:810
影響產品銷售成本的因素有哪些 瀏覽:34
曼龍怎麼做代理 瀏覽:539
大學駕校如何找代理 瀏覽:61
怎麼銷售開拓檳榔市場 瀏覽:870
信息輔助家園共育活動有什麼 瀏覽:446
廣州服裝批發市場白馬什麼定位 瀏覽:622
產品定製需要什麼標志 瀏覽:76
信息隱藏在現實生活中應用於哪些方面 瀏覽:804
參與網路信息犯罪要多久才判 瀏覽:464
要想扎針技術好應該怎麼做 瀏覽:598
二手房買賣交易流程是什麼 瀏覽:940
充紅包銀行拒絕交易怎麼回事 瀏覽:195
抖音數據清空了怎麼恢復 瀏覽:470
技術學院指哪些 瀏覽:516
開店做什麼生意好加盟代理 瀏覽:31